  19. Timid Jirachi, Modest /Timid Celebi, Relaxed Suicune, Adamant Entei, Timid Latios and Latias... and a Timid Mew. Really, it's just the formula I'm trying to master. All will have Pokerus with the correct boosting items. I just need the formula for the general buildset of two maxed stats and a +4 evs in another stat. If you give me one for the 4 timid pokemon, and one for both Adamant and Relaxed.It really depends on how you want to use them. As in, are you going for offense or defense? Do you have any movesets in mind yet? That said, you'll generally want to max Entei's Attack and Speed, so 252 points for each of those, plus 6 in HP. Timid Latios is almost always 252SpA, 252 Speed, 6 HP. However, the other timid Pokemon may or may not want to be bulkier, depending on what you're going for. Those legendaries have fairly wide movepools, and so may be able to fill any number of different roles on your team. Relaxed is not the best nature for Suicune, but it's funtionally fairly similar to Bold. Max its HP and Defense, with 6 in Special def.
